Inventory and Listing Management Efficiency
Managing a diverse catalog of items is simplified through the hub's advanced inventory tools. Sellers can easily create new listings using templates, bulk upload multiple items via CSV files, or edit existing listings in bulk. The platform provides clear warnings for pricing errors or duplicate listings, preventing costly mistakes before they go live. This level of control ensures that product information remains accurate and competitive, which is vital for maintaining search visibility and customer trust.
Navigating the Mobile Application
While the desktop interface is comprehensive, the eBay Seller Hub app extends this functionality to mobile devices, offering critical on-the-go management. Available for both iOS and Android, the app allows sellers to respond to messages, review sales, and manage listings from anywhere. This constant connectivity ensures that sellers can address urgent issues, such as adjusting prices or resolving a customer query, without being tied to a computer. The mobile experience is designed to mirror the desktop functionality, providing a seamless transition between platforms.
